"Bachelorette parties are a popular custom that marks a bride's final days of being single. It's a time for the bride and her closest pals to let loose, have fun, and create unforgettable memories. One unique and thrilling way to throw a bachelorette party is by hiring a party boat on the serene waters of Lake Travis.

Lake Travis, located in Central Texas, is known for its sparkling blue waters. Chartering a boat for a hen night is sure to provide the entourage a distinct and adventurous experience. A range of companies around the lake offer bachelorette party boat rentals, providing a range of options to meet different budgets and party sizes.

A bachelorette party boat on Lake Travis can hold anywhere from 10-50 guests. bachelorette party boat rental lake travis Whether you are planning a cozy celebration or a mammoth party, you can find the right boat to cater to your needs. Many of the boats are equipped with up-to-date facilities like music systems, grills, bars serving all kinds of drinks, and even water slides, catering for a fun-filled day on the water.

Moreover, many rental companies offer a selection of packages that come with a knowledgeable crew and optional catering. This means you won't need to worry about navigating the boat or preparing food, and can simply concentrate on enjoying the party.
